How to fill out accessibility policy - alcester

How to fill out accessibility policy - alcester:
01
Start by understanding the requirements: Familiarize yourself with the specific accessibility regulations and guidelines that apply to the town of Alcester. This may include local, regional, and national laws or standards.
02
Conduct an accessibility audit: Assess the current accessibility of your website, buildings, and services. Identify any barriers or areas that need improvement.
03
Develop an action plan: Based on the results of the accessibility audit, create a detailed plan outlining the steps you will take to improve accessibility. This may involve making physical modifications to buildings, updating website design, or implementing assistive technologies.
04
Establish policies and procedures: Clearly define your organization's commitment to accessibility. Develop policies and procedures that outline how you will provide accessible services, address customer complaints or concerns, and train staff on accessibility requirements.
05
Create an accessibility statement: Craft an accessibility statement for your website and publicize it prominently. This statement should outline your commitment to accessibility and provide contact information for individuals seeking assistance or reporting accessibility issues.
06
Implement accessibility improvements: Begin implementing the changes outlined in your action plan. This may involve making physical modifications, updating website content or design, providing alternative formats for information, or training staff on accessibility awareness.
07
Regularly review and update your accessibility policy: Continuously monitor and evaluate your accessibility efforts. Regularly review your policies and procedures to ensure they remain up to date with changing regulations and best practices.
